Q#1 Power System Stability GATE EE 2005 MCQ +2 marks -0.66 marks

A generator with constant 1.0p.u. terminal voltage supplies power through a step-up transformer of 0.12p.u. reactance and a double-circuit line to an  infinite bus bas as shown in Figure. The infinite bus voltage is maintained at 1.0p.u.  Neglecting the resistances and susceptances of the system, the steady state stability power limit of the system is 6.25p.u. If one of the double-circuit is tripped, the resulting steady state stability power limit in p.u. will be

12.5p.u.

3.125p.u.

10.0p.u.

5.0p.u.
